It won't be an understatement to say that the Australian team is in the driving seat of the MCG Test match after the end of second day. The home side have showcased domination and have pushed the Indian team on the back-foot.
It was an Australian performance which oozed class on Day 2 as Steve Smith completed yet another century Vs India and alongside the tail-enders, he frustrated the Indian bowlers as Australia posted a mammoth 474 in their first innings.
In reply, India lost two early wickets of Rohit Sharma and KL Rahul, but Yashasvi Jaiswal and Virat Kohli steadied the ship with a brisk partnership.
The duo added 100-plus runs for the third wicket as the Australian side, for the first time in this Test match looked frustrated. However, a Jaiswal run-out changed the course of the match as Kohli followed him back soon and India lost 3 quick wickets to finish the day on 164/5.

What Time Will Day 3 of IND vs AUS Boxing Day Test Start?
Just like the previous two days, Day 3 of the India Vs Australia Test match will start at 5 AM IST, and will go on till 12:30 PM.
What Are The Session Times For Day 3 of IND vs AUS Boxing Day Test?
If rain doesn't arrive, then Day 3 will start on time at 5 AM IST, and the first session will go for two hours and will end at 7 AM. There will be a 40-minute lunch break and the second session will commence at 7:40 AM, followed by another two hour session.
At 9:40, Te break will take place and it will end at 10 AM IST. The final session will commence at 10 AM, and will go till 12 AM, and might be extended for another half an hour if the designated overs are not being bowled.
